Friction of Polymers Sliding on Smooth Surfaces
Friction plots of polymers sliding on smooth metal surfaces are generally characterized by two regions of distinct dependency on the normal load, with low sensitivity at low stress levels followed by a sharp change in the rate of decrease of friction with increasing pressure at levels above the plastic flow limit of the polymer. A simplified model is proposed to describe this behavior which accounts for the effect of the normal load on the growth of the real contact area and the shear stress at the interface between the polymer and the mating surface. The model has a wide generality when expressed in terms of dimensionless variables, allowing to rationalize the friction behavior of different polymers within a single framework

Computational and experimental investigation of mixing in microchannels

In the present study a combined computational and experimental approach was adopted to evaluate how the efficiency of a Y-mixer can be enhanced by modifying its downstream geometry. Three different geometries were studied and compared: Y-straight channel, Y-sine channel and Y-wrinkled wall channel. For each of them the influence of perfusing flow rates and channel cross section aspect ratio was investigated. Physical prototypes were built using a simple technique based on a xerographic process, and their mixing
performance was experimentally evaluated. Computational models of the designed micromixers were generated: the Navier-Stokes equations for an incompressible Newtonian fluid and the advection-diffusion
equation were solved with an uncoupled approach by means of the finite volume method. The computational and experimental results were critically compared, revealing Y-wrinkled wall mixer as the best performer
among those considered and suggesting criteria of possible improvements and optimization
Numerical simulation of a deformable cell in microchannels
The main goal of this work is to numerically investigate the behavior of
a cell flowing in a microfluidic system. In particular, we want to model flow-induced
deformations of an isolated cell to quantitatively evaluate the cell response when subjected
to a representative range of flow rates in a realistic geometry, with specific interest in the
case of cell trapping. This research will help optimize operating conditions as well as the
design of cell manipulation/culture micro-devices, so as to guarantee cell viability and
ultimately improve high-throughput performance

IL GIUDIZIO CIVILE DI RINVIO A SEGUITO DI ANNULLAMENTO DELLA SENTENZA PENALE AI SOLI EFFETTI CIVILI
Il presente elaborato \ue8 dedicato allo studio del giudizio di rinvio che si svolge davanti al giudice civile a seguito dell\u2019annullamento della sentenza penale ai soli effetti civili, ai sensi dell\u2019art. 622 c.p.p. In particolare, l\u2019obiettivo del presente studio \ue8 quello di individuare - nel silenzio della legge - la disciplina propria di questo particolare giudizio, giudizio che costituisce un punto di contatto tra sistema processuale penale e sistema processuale civile. Premessi brevi cenni - nel primo capitolo - in merito all\u2019evoluzione della disciplina del rapporto tra azione civile e azione penale, al fine di inquadrare l\u2019istituto dell\u2019annullamento della sentenza penale ai soli effetti civili, l\u2019indagine si sofferma - nel secondo capitolo - sull\u2019individuazione delle ipotesi applicative dell\u2019art 622 c.p.p. Una volta chiariti ratio e oggetto del giudizio di rinvio in esame, l\u2019elaborato esamina le soluzioni proposte dalla dottrina e dalla giurisprudenza in merito a struttura, funzione, natura, caratteri, limiti e regole processuali, giungendo ad affermare che non possono essere applicate direttamente ed esclusivamente le norme del codice di procedura civile che disciplinano lo svolgimento del giudizio di rinvio. In particular, this paper aims at identifying - in the absence of ad hoc law provisions - the proper rules for this peculiar proceedings, the latter being a point of contact between the criminal procedure system and the civil procedure system. In Section first, with the aim at framing the procedure relating to the declaration as null and void (\u201cannullamento\u201d) of the criminal judgement with respect to its civil effects only, this paper briefly addresses how the rules applicable to the relationship between civil action and criminal action have developed. In the Section second, this paper addresses the cases wherein Article 622 of the Italian Code of Criminal Procedure is applicable. Once the ratio and the scope of the \u201cgiudizio di rinvio\u201d has been addressed, this paper analyses the solutions proposed by the Italian Authors and case laws with respect to structure, purpose, nature, characters, limitations and procedural rules, concluding that the civil procedure rules governing the \u201cgiudizio di rinvio\u201d cannot be applied directly and exclusively. Accordingly, this paper illustrates how the applicable criminal procedure rules and civil procedure rules should be coordinated
